Mortal Shell 2 Gets Rated Steam Deck Playable

Summary

Mortal Shell 2 has officially received the 'Playable' compatibility rating on Steam Deck as of today, according to Valve's verification system. This means the action-adventure title can launch and run on the handheld device with acceptable performance, though players may need to adjust some graphics settings or deal with minor UI readability issues. The rating is part of Valve's ongoing effort to categorize games for its portable PC console, helping users know what to expect before downloading. For fans of challenging souls-like combat, this is a welcoming update—the sequel continues the series' brutal melee battles and dark, atmospheric world, and now it can be enjoyed on the go. The 'Playable' tier falls between 'Verified' and 'Unsupported,' indicating that the game functions well but may not offer the seamless experience of a fully optimized title.
